Output 31ee156117c8d6136fa145f0a16021c88924788082764ff6d8a78d5efc68a3c6:4

value
11483908
script pubkey
OP_0 OP_PUSHBYTES_32 63627a00b30faf2795c4dd3d25bc5325096ca993d52704ea320e93752444727c
address
bc1qvd385q9np7hj09wym57jt0zny5yke2vn65nsf63jp6fh2fzywf7q5y7wvk
transaction
31ee156117c8d6136fa145f0a16021c88924788082764ff6d8a78d5efc68a3c6